That '70s Show," a beloved sitcom set in the 1970s, aired from 1998 to 2006 and became a cultural phenomenon. The show revolved around the lives of a group of teenagers in Point Place, Wisconsin, capturing the essence of the era with its humor, music, and nostalgic charm.
